All connected with muhammad through marriage or kinship. Successful military leaders; expanded across middle east (egypt, p/o libya, (cid:1061)whatever taken (as spoils) from war, is for allah, and for messenger and orphans and the needy(cid:1062) quran. Byzantines and persians fought/weakened each other in early 6th century. S. persia falls to muslim army after only several years. Stayed an empire, but muslim army took a lot of land from them. Role of byzantine christian heretics and jews. Accepted political control of muslims > contributed to islamic success. Imamah: belief that had to be in direct descendance of m. to be a caliph. If you lived according to islamic law, you can be a caliph. (cid:907)rece(cid:290)te(cid:325)i(cid:290)g(cid:908) e(cid:289)pi(cid:325)e because of (cid:289)a(cid:290)y people followi(cid:290)g. Byzantine borrowings: coinage, currency, tax system, etc. Battle 751 ce @ talas river against tang chinese. Greek fire used to put off invaders.
